package org.springframework.cloud.sleuth.benchmarks.app.mvc.controller;
import java.util.concurrent.Callable;
import java.util.concurrent.ExecutionException;
import java.util.concurrent.ExecutorService;
import java.util.concurrent.Executors;
import java.util.concurrent.Future;
import javax.annotation.PreDestroy;
import org.springframework.scheduling.annotation.Async;
import org.springframework.web.bind.annotation.RequestMapping;
import org.springframework.web.bind.annotation.RestController;
/**
* @author Marcin Grzejszczak
*/
@RestController
public class AsyncSimulationController {
private final ExecutorService pool = Executors.newWorkStealingPool();
@RequestMapping("/foo")
public String foo() {
return "foo";
}
@RequestMapping("/bar")
public Callable<String> bar() {
return () -> "bar";
}
@RequestMapping("/async")
public String asyncHttp() throws ExecutionException, InterruptedException {
return this.async().get();
}
@Async
public Future<String> async() {
return this.pool.submit(() -> "async");
}
@PreDestroy
public void clean() {
this.pool.shutdownNow();
}
public ExecutorService getPool() {
return this.pool;
}
}

package org.springframework.cloud.sleuth.benchmarks.jmh.stream;
import java.util.ArrayList;
import java.util.Arrays;
import java.util.List;
import java.util.concurrent.TimeUnit;
import java.util.stream.Collectors;
import brave.Tracing;
import jmh.mbr.junit5.Microbenchmark;
import org.junit.platform.commons.annotation.Testable;
import org.openjdk.jmh.annotations.Benchmark;
import org.openjdk.jmh.annotations.BenchmarkMode;
import org.openjdk.jmh.annotations.Fork;
import org.openjdk.jmh.annotations.Measurement;
import org.openjdk.jmh.annotations.Mode;
import org.openjdk.jmh.annotations.OutputTimeUnit;
import org.openjdk.jmh.annotations.Param;
import org.openjdk.jmh.annotations.Scope;
import org.openjdk.jmh.annotations.Setup;
import org.openjdk.jmh.annotations.State;
import org.openjdk.jmh.annotations.TearDown;
import org.openjdk.jmh.annotations.Warmup;
import org.springframework.boot.SpringApplication;
import org.springframework.boot.WebApplicationType;
import org.springframework.boot.builder.SpringApplicationBuilder;
import org.springframework.cloud.sleuth.benchmarks.app.stream.SleuthBenchmarkingStreamApplication;
import org.springframework.cloud.sleuth.benchmarks.jmh.Pair;
import org.springframework.cloud.sleuth.benchmarks.jmh.TracerImplementation;
import org.springframework.cloud.stream.binder.test.InputDestination;
import org.springframework.cloud.stream.binder.test.OutputDestination;
import org.springframework.cloud.stream.binder.test.TestChannelBinderConfiguration;
import org.springframework.context.ConfigurableApplicationContext;
import org.springframework.context.annotation.Configuration;
import org.springframework.context.annotation.Import;
import org.springframework.messaging.Message;
import org.springframework.messaging.support.MessageBuilder;
import static org.assertj.core.api.Assertions.assertThat;
@Measurement(iterations = 10, time = 1)
@Warmup(iterations = 10, time = 1)
@Fork(4)
@BenchmarkMode(Mode.SampleTime)
@OutputTimeUnit(TimeUnit.MILLISECONDS)
@Microbenchmark
public class MicroBenchmarkStreamTests {
@Benchmark
@Testable
public void testStream(BenchmarkContext context) throws Exception {
context.run();
}
@State(Scope.Benchmark)
public static class BenchmarkContext {
volatile ConfigurableApplicationContext applicationContext;
volatile InputDestination input;
volatile OutputDestination output;
@Param
private Instrumentation instrumentation;
@Param
private TracerImplementation tracerImplementation;
@Setup
public void setup() {
this.applicationContext = initContext();
this.input = this.applicationContext.getBean(InputDestination.class);
this.output = this.applicationContext.getBean(OutputDestination.class);
}
private void sendInputMessage() {
// System.out.println("Sending the message to input");
input.send(MessageBuilder.withPayload("hello".getBytes())
.setHeader("b3", "4883117762eb9420-4883117762eb9420-1").build());
}
protected ConfigurableApplicationContext initContext() {
SpringApplication application = new SpringApplicationBuilder(SleuthBenchmarkingStreamApplication.class)
.web(WebApplicationType.NONE).application();
return application.run(runArgs());
}
protected String[] runArgs() {
List<String> strings = new ArrayList<>();
strings.addAll(Arrays.asList("--spring.jmx.enabled=false",
"--spring.application.name=defaultTraceContextForStream" + instrumentation.name() + "_"
+ tracerImplementation.name()));
strings.addAll(Arrays.asList(instrumentation.asParams()));
return strings.toArray(new String[0]);
}
void run() {
sendInputMessage();
assertThatOutputMessageGotReceived();
}
private void assertThatOutputMessageGotReceived() {
// System.out.println("Retrieving the message for tests");
Message<byte[]> message = output.receive(200L);
// System.out.println("Got the message from output");
assertThat(message).isNotNull();
// System.out.println("Message is not null");
assertThat(message.getPayload()).isEqualTo("HELLO".getBytes());
// System.out.println("Payload is HELLO");
if (!instrumentation.toString().toLowerCase().contains("nosleuth")) {
String b3 = message.getHeaders().get("b3", String.class);
// System.out.println("Checking the b3 header [" + b3 + "]");
assertThat(b3).isNotEmpty();
if (b3.startsWith("0000000000000000")) {
assertThat(b3).startsWith("00000000000000004883117762eb9420");
} else {
assertThat(b3).startsWith("4883117762eb9420");
}
}
}
@TearDown
public void clean() throws Exception {
Tracing current = Tracing.current();
if (current != null) {
current.close();
}
try {
this.applicationContext.close();
}
catch (Exception ig) {
}
}
public enum Instrumentation {
// @formatter:off
noSleuthSimple(Pair.noSleuth(), function("simple")),
sleuthSimpleOnHooks(function("simple")),
sleuthSimpleOnEach(function("simple"), Pair.noHook(), Pair.onEach()),
sleuthSimpleOnLast(function("simple"), Pair.noHook(), Pair.onLast()),
sleuthSimpleWithAroundOnHooks(function("simple_function_with_around")),
sleuthSimpleWithAroundOnEach(function("simple_function_with_around"), Pair.noHook(), Pair.onEach()),
sleuthSimpleWithAroundOnLast(function("simple_function_with_around"), Pair.noHook(), Pair.onLast()),
noSleuthReactiveSimple(function("reactive_simple"), Pair.noSleuth()),
sleuthReactiveSimpleOnHooks(function("DECORATE_ON_EACH")),
sleuthReactiveSimpleOnEach(function("DECORATE_ON_EACH"), Pair.noHook(), Pair.onEach(), integrationEnabled());
// @formatter:on
private List<Pair> pairs;
Instrumentation(Pair... pairs) {
this.pairs = Arrays.asList(pairs);
}
String[] asParams() {
return this.pairs.stream().map(p -> "--" + p.asProp()).collect(Collectors.toList()).toArray(new String[0]);
}
static Pair function(String type) {
return Pair.of("spring.sleuth.function.type", type);
}
static Pair integrationEnabled() {
return Pair.of("spring.sleuth.integration.enabled", "true");
}
}
}
@Configuration(proxyBeanMethods = false)
@Import(TestChannelBinderConfiguration.class)
static class TestConfiguration {
}
}
